Can anybody Identify this track frame?
I've been trying to identify this track frame. It's aluminum, Much like the 80's Cannondale bikes, even the seat post clamp matches, however Cannondale shows no track bicycles untill the mid 90's and the seat post clamp on those is different. Even the dimple on the chain stay looks like those on 80's cannondale bicycles
